FHM Editing and Publishing Training Programme

Aims

  1. To provide current students of the Faculty of Humanities (FHM) with hands-on practical experience in the various stages of the book publishing process, from initial planning and content creation to final publication and promotion.
  2. To deliver professional training through workshops led by industry experts, enabling participants to acquire essential skills in editing, design, typesetting, proofreading, and related publishing activities.
  3. To deepen participants' understanding of the publishing industry, enhance their awareness of career opportunities in editing and publishing, and support their professional exploration and development in this field.

 

Eligibility

  • FHM full-time undergraduate students (Years 1–4 for BEd programmes; Years 1–3 for BA programmes);
  • Able to communicate in Cantonese; and
  • Strong reading and writing skills required (proficiency in bilingual Chinese-English writing is highly advantageous).

Participants are expected to:

  • Attend all scheduled workshops and training sessions; and
  • Commit to full and active participation throughout the entire programme duration.

 

Quota

  • 10 students

 

Programme Details

 

Participants will engage in a comprehensive training experience covering key aspects of publishing, including:

 

Three Training Workshops (from May 2026 to February 2027, schedule TBC)

 

Location: The Education University of Hong Kong, Tai Po Campus

 

Participants will:

  • Receive guidance from industry professionals on editing, proofreading, typesetting, book design, and promotion strategies;
  • Participate in practical exercises such as text input, layout design, and content review; and
  • Work collaboratively on a real or simulated publication project to apply learned skills.

 

Hands-on Publication Project (from May 2026 to February 2027)

 

Participants will:

  • Contribute to different stages of producing a publication (e.g., content selection, editing, design, proofreading, and promotional activities); and
  • Gain insight into the end-to-end workflow of book publishing in a supportive and mentored environment.

 

Participants who attend all required workshops and fully participate in the programme activities will receive:

 

  • A Certificate of Completion issued by FHM; and
  • 25 hours of iWork.
